Output 24038b24f0e5f2810a8a0651156b28afd0b6a1fa805bf1fcc1ff56a98d281a33:2

value
459259
script pubkey
OP_0 OP_PUSHBYTES_20 c709d3a63a6e469ba745d1917819a1d32cd5cfae
address
bc1qcuya8f36derfhf696xghsxdp6vkdtnaw55symx
transaction
24038b24f0e5f2810a8a0651156b28afd0b6a1fa805bf1fcc1ff56a98d281a33